Schwarber wins MLB heart award


Tony Crumpton Tony Crumpton - Senior Editor -

Cubs outfielder Kyle Schwarber was voted the Arthur and Milton Richman You Gotta Have Heart award on Friday.

Schwarber battled back from his torn ACL to play a large role in the Cubs first World Series title since 1908.

In 2015, Schwarber hit .246 with 16 home runs, 43 RBIs with an outstanding .842 OPS in only 69 games (273 at-bats) in his rookie season
